Field Clinical Specialist - Oregon - Peripheral Vascular
The Field Clinical Specialist works using independent judgement, partners with local Account Managers to increase clinical support, education resulting in increased clinical acumen.
Responsibilities:
Educate physicians on device handling, implantation and troubleshooting techniques related to Inari products.
Develop, lead and/or facilitate training sessions and in-service education programs in the hospital environment.
Identify therapy adoption opportunities in collaboration with Regional and Account Managers in local geographies.
Communicate highly technical information clearly and effectively during fast-paced procedures.
Act as a clinical interface between the medical community and the Company.
Demonstrate ability to build and sustain credible business relationships with customers and share product expertise accordingly.
Provide education and clinical support in response to the most complex field inquiries on an as-needed basis.
Demonstrate a thorough understanding of all Inari products, related products and technical knowledge, trends, and players.
Collaborate with product development teams to provide feedback on device features and new device development
Document procedural case observations for regulatory requirements and ongoing continuous improvement
Other duties as needed.
Qualifications:
Associates degree in nursing or related clinical discipline preferred.
Minimum three (3) years of equivalent combination of education, training, and hands-on experience in a cath lab, nursing, or comparable clinical environment.
Proven understanding of cardiovascular science, cardiovascular anatomy, pathology and physiology
Strong clinical acumen is required.
Understanding of sales process is a plus.
Travel up to 80% of the time – both locally and regionally, and occasionally overnight.
Night/weekend on call per preplanned scheduled.
Extensive sitting, standing, and speaking.
Light lifting to 10 pounds.
Must be open to a dynamic work environment which includes regular interaction with several different physician and hospital staff customers in several locations.
Must have desire to participate in a healthcare team in the treatment of patients and anticipate needs of others.
Apply critical thinking skills to solve complex clinical problems.
Excellent command of the English language with comprehensive written and verbal communication, interpersonal, analytical, and organizational skills.
Must have the ability to concentrate on detail and work independently and meet deadlines with strong attention to detail
Comprehensive computer skills with experience in Microsoft Office with ability to develop presentation materials.
